Mariah May may be known under a different name following her WWE debut.

After weeks of speculation, Mariah May finally arrived in WWE on the recent NXT episode, where she confronted Jacy Jayne for the brand’s Women’s Championship. During the exchange, it was noted that she didn’t exactly say her name, and there may be a reason why.

According to TC WrestleVotes, Mariah May will be getting a new name under the Stamford-based promotion once it’s decided what it will be.

Mariah’s debut was similar to fellow former AEW star Ricky Starks, who arrived suddenly on NXT without initially introducing himself on his first appearance. A week after the latter’s debut, that’s when it’s revealed that his name was changed to Ricky Saints.

Mariah May Sends Her First Message As A WWE NXT Superstar

After the former AEW star appeared on the Tuesday show to confront Jacy Jayne, she later had another message for the rest of the locker room and fans watching.

In a video posted on WWE NXT’s X/Twitter, the former AEW Women’s Champion said that it’s about time she arrived in the Stamford-based promotion, and it’s no surprise that she is finally in the Shawn Michaels-led brand.

“It’s about d*mn time. I’ve wrestled all over the world, and it’s only right that the glamour arrives in NXT.”
